PRINCE2 Methodology
AlwaysON has project managers who follow PRINCE2, which is a
structured approach to project management, released in 1996 as a
generic project management method. It combined the original
PRINCE methodology with IBM's MITP (managing the implementation of
the total project) methodology. PRINCE2 provides a method for
managing projects within a clearly defined framework.
It describes procedures to coordinate people and activities in
a project, how to design and supervise the project, and what to do
if the project has to be adjusted if it does not develop as
planned.
In the method, each process is specified with its key inputs and
outputs and with specific goals and activities to be carried out,
which gives an automatic control of any deviations from the
plan. Divided into manageable stages, the method enables an
efficient control of resources. On the basis of close
monitoring, the project can be carried out in a controlled and
organized way.
PRINCE2 provides a common language for all participants in the
project. The various management roles and responsibilities
involved in a project are fully described and are adaptable to suit
the complexity of the project and skills of the organisation.
